High-Resolution Microscopy Techniques
High-resolution microscopy techniques have actually revolutionized fiber evaluation, enabling researchers to picture fibers at extraordinary degrees of detail. With methods like scanning electron microscopy (SEM) and transmission electron microscopy (TEM), you can observe fiber morphology, surface area attributes, and cross-sections with exceptional clearness. These techniques allow you to compare various fiber kinds and evaluate their structural honesty. You'll discover that high-resolution imaging helps recognize problems, inclusions, and various other important qualities that can influence product performance. Innovations in electronic imaging software have actually enhanced picture processing, making it less complicated to examine and interpret information. By adopting these ingenious strategies, you can drive higher precision in fiber measurement and add to improvements in various sectors, from textiles to compounds.
Spectroscopic Analysis Techniques
Spectroscopic analysis techniques have emerged as effective tools for fiber characterization, offering understandings that complement high-resolution microscopy. You can use strategies like infrared (IR) spectroscopy, which helps recognize the chemical composition of fibers by determining molecular resonances. Raman spectroscopy offers an additional layer of information, allowing you to examine molecular structures through spreading of single light. These methods not only boost your understanding of fiber buildings yet likewise allow the discovery of impurities and architectural variations. By incorporating spectroscopic strategies with conventional microscopy, you get an extra extensive view of fibers' physical and chemical attributes, enhancing your study precision. Ultimately, these innovations can notably affect material choice and high quality control in different markets.
